OwinExtensions.UseBuilder Метод

Определение

Перегрузки

UseBuilder(Action<Func<Func<IDictionary<String,Object>,Task>,Func<IDictionary<String,Object>,Task>>>)

IApplicationBuilder Создает для конвейера OWIN.

UseBuilder(Action<Func<Func<IDictionary<String,Object>,Task>,Func<IDictionary<String,Object>,Task>>>, Action<IApplicationBuilder>)

IApplicationBuilder Создает для конвейера OWIN.

UseBuilder(Action<Func<Func<IDictionary<String,Object>,Task>,Func<IDictionary<String,Object>,Task>>>, IServiceProvider)

IApplicationBuilder Создает для конвейера OWIN.

UseBuilder(Action<Func<Func<IDictionary<String,Object>,Task>,Func<IDictionary<String,Object>,Task>>>, Action<IApplicationBuilder>, IServiceProvider)

IApplicationBuilder Создает для конвейера OWIN.

UseBuilder(Action<Func<Func<IDictionary<String,Object>,Task>,Func<IDictionary<String,Object>,Task>>>)

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s

IApplicationBuilder Создает для конвейера OWIN.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::AspNetCore::Builder::IApplicationBuilder ^ UseBuilder(Action<Func<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^,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^> ^> ^ app);
public static Microsoft.AspNetCore.Builder.IApplicationBuilder UseBuilder (this Action<Func<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>,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>>> app);
static member UseBuilder : Action<Func<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>,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>>> -> Microsoft.AspNetCore.Builder.IApplicationBuilder
<Extension()>
Public Function UseBuilder (app As Action(Of Func(Of Func(Of IDictionary(Of String, Object), Task), Func(Of IDictionary(Of String, Object), Task)))) As IApplicationBuilder

Параметры

Возвращаемое значение

Объект IApplicationBuilder

Применяется к

UseBuilder(Action<Func<Func<IDictionary<String,Object>,Task>,Func<IDictionary<String,Object>,Task>>>, Action<IApplicationBuilder>)

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s

IApplicationBuilder Создает для конвейера OWIN.

public:
[System::Runtime::CompilerServices::Extension]
 static Action<Func<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^,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^> ^> ^ UseBuilder(Action<Func<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^,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^> ^> ^ app, Action<Microsoft::AspNetCore::Builder::IApplicationBuilder ^> ^ pipeline);
public static Action<Func<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>,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>>> UseBuilder (this Action<Func<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>,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>>> app, Action<Microsoft.AspNetCore.Builder.IApplicationBuilder> pipeline);
static member UseBuilder : Action<Func<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>,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>>> * Action<Microsoft.AspNetCore.Builder.IApplicationBuilder> -> Action<Func<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>,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>>>
<Extension()>
Public Function UseBuilder (app As Action(Of Func(Of Func(Of IDictionary(Of String, Object), Task), Func(Of IDictionary(Of String, Object), Task))), pipeline As Action(Of IApplicationBuilder)) As Action(Of Func(Of Func(Of IDictionary(Of String, Object), Task), Func(Of IDictionary(Of String, Object), Task)))

Параметры

pipeline
Action<IApplicationBuilder>

Делегат, используемый для настройки конвейера ПО промежуточного слоя.

Возвращаемое значение

Объект IApplicationBuilder.

Применяется к

UseBuilder(Action<Func<Func<IDictionary<String,Object>,Task>,Func<IDictionary<String,Object>,Task>>>, IServiceProvider)

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s

IApplicationBuilder Создает для конвейера OWIN.

public:
[System::Runtime::CompilerServices::Extension]
 static Microsoft::AspNetCore::Builder::IApplicationBuilder ^ UseBuilder(Action<Func<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^,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^> ^> ^ app, IServiceProvider ^ serviceProvider);
public static Microsoft.AspNetCore.Builder.IApplicationBuilder UseBuilder (this Action<Func<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>,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>>> app, IServiceProvider serviceProvider);
static member UseBuilder : Action<Func<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>,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>>> * IServiceProvider -> Microsoft.AspNetCore.Builder.IApplicationBuilder
<Extension()>
Public Function UseBuilder (app As Action(Of Func(Of Func(Of IDictionary(Of String, Object), Task), Func(Of IDictionary(Of String, Object), Task))), serviceProvider As IServiceProvider) As IApplicationBuilder

Параметры

serviceProvider
IServiceProvider

Поставщик услуг для ApplicationServices.

Возвращаемое значение

Объект IApplicationBuilder.

Применяется к

UseBuilder(Action<Func<Func<IDictionary<String,Object>,Task>,Func<IDictionary<String,Object>,Task>>>, Action<IApplicationBuilder>, IServiceProvider)

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s
Исходный код:
OwinExtensions.cs

IApplicationBuilder Создает для конвейера OWIN.

public:
[System::Runtime::CompilerServices::Extension]
 static Action<Func<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^,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^> ^> ^ UseBuilder(Action<Func<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^, Func<System::Collections::Generic::IDictionary<System::String ^, System::Object ^> ^, System::Threading::Tasks::Task ^> ^> ^> ^ app, Action<Microsoft::AspNetCore::Builder::IApplicationBuilder ^> ^ pipeline, IServiceProvider ^ serviceProvider);
public static Action<Func<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>,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>>> UseBuilder (this Action<Func<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>,Func<System.Collections.Generic.IDictionary<string,object>,System.Threading.Tasks.Task>>> app, Action<Microsoft.AspNetCore.Builder.IApplicationBuilder> pipeline, IServiceProvider serviceProvider);
static member UseBuilder : Action<Func<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>,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>>> * Action<Microsoft.AspNetCore.Builder.IApplicationBuilder> * IServiceProvider -> Action<Func<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>, Func<System.Collections.Generic.IDictionary<string, obj>, System.Threading.Tasks.Task>>>
<Extension()>
Public Function UseBuilder (app As Action(Of Func(Of Func(Of IDictionary(Of String, Object), Task), Func(Of IDictionary(Of String, Object), Task))), pipeline As Action(Of IApplicationBuilder), serviceProvider As IServiceProvider) As Action(Of Func(Of Func(Of IDictionary(Of String, Object), Task), Func(Of IDictionary(Of String, Object), Task)))

Параметры

pipeline
Action<IApplicationBuilder>

Делегат, используемый для настройки конвейера ПО промежуточного слоя.

serviceProvider
IServiceProvider

Поставщик услуг для ApplicationServices.

Возвращаемое значение

Объект IApplicationBuilder.

Применяется к